The Andhra Pradesh Board of Secondary Education (BSEAP) is set to conduct the Secondary School Certificate (SSC) examinations for the academic year 2023-24. The Board is planning to conduct the examination in March. The annual examination for the 10th Class will start on 18 March and will be completed by 30 March 2024.

Every year lakhs of students appear in the Andhra Pradesh SSC Examination. The Education Board has scheduled the examination in the month of March-April and declared the examination result in the month of May-June. Likewise this year, the Board is planning to conduct the examination in the 3rd month for which AP SSC Hall Ticket is released on the official website of the BSEAP.

The students who are going to appear in the annual examination can download AP Class 10th Hall Ticket through the same portal. In order to download your hall tickets you have to enter your details such as SSC Roll Number, Name and Date of Birth etc.

AP SSC Time Table

The BSEAP usually conducts the SSC exams in a systematic and well-organized manner. The exams are spread over two weeks, allowing students sufficient time between papers. The schedule is designed to ensure that students can give their best performance in each subject without feeling overwhelmed.

Exam Date Exam Duration Subject Name
18 March 2024 Monday First language  Paper –I First language Group A
19 March 2024 Tuesday Second language
20 March 2024 Wednesday English
22 March 2024 Friday Mathematics
23 March 2024 Saturday Physical science
26 March 2024 Tuesday Biological science
27 March 2024 Wednesday Social studies
28 March 2024 Thursday First Language Paper-II (Composite Course) & OSSC Main Language Paper-I (Sanskrit, Arabic, Persian)  
30 March 2024 Saturday OSSC Main Language Paper-II (Sanskrit, Arabic, Persian) & SSC Vocational Course (Theory)

AP Class 10 Exam Scheme

  • Subjects Covered: The exam encompasses various subjects including languages, mathematics, science, and social studies.
  • Type of Questions: The question paper includes multiple-choice, short-answer, and long-answer questions.
  • Marking Scheme: Each subject is typically marked out of 100, with both internal assessment and final exam contributions.
  • Duration: The duration for each exam is usually 3 hours.

How to Download AP SSC Hall Ticket 2024?

AP SSC Hall Ticket for the annual examination will be available online in February 2024. The students can visit the official portal of the Education Board or follow the below-given steps to grab their hall ticket.

  1. Visit the Official Website: Go to bse.ap.gov.in.
  2. Find the Hall Ticket Link: Look for the ‘AP SSC Hall Ticket 2024’ link and click on it.
  3. Enter Required Details: Enter the student’s name or other required details.
  4. Download and Print: Once your hall ticket appears, download and print it for exam-day use.
